THE WINE & THE REGION

In the constant search for the best quality fruit available, Rutini Wines has always sought out vineyards in the top viticulture regions of Mendoza. Pioneering the industry, Rutini Wines was one of the first to plant vineyards in Tupungato in 1925, now recognized as one of Mendoza’s premier viticulture regions.

The Tupungato Valley is located 50 miles to the south of the city of Mendoza. In the foothills of the Andes, the altitudes of the Uco Valley range from 3,000 to 5,000 feet above sea level. The optimal altitude and micro-climates provide for especially ideal grape growing conditions.

The sunny day and dry summer conditions assure for complete maturation of the grapes, and the cool evening temperatures and controlled irrigation serve to prolong the longevity of the grapes, creating good balance between sugar and acidity. The pebble-covered soils allow optimal drainage and low humidity.

THE STYLE

This Pinot Noir displays a delicate and silky texture with ruby red hues. Fruity aromas of raspberries, strawberries are combined with hints of violet and oaky notes to create an elegant aromatic profile. The softness and fineness of the tannins bring vibrant acidity and a smooth finish.
